Welcome to the site.

The water pump is on the front of the engine, leaks from it will not show up in the back of the engine. Most of the coolant leaks are attributed to leaking heater hoses where they connect to the heater core, a coolant pipe that runs in the valley under the intake manifold and head gaskets.
